CIVIL PARTNERSHIP
This Order brings into force on 5th December 2005 all the remaining provisions of the Civil Partnership Act 2004 (c. 33) (“the Act”) (other than those provisions that come into force by Order made by the Scottish Ministers or the Department of Finance and Personnel in Northern Ireland) with the following exceptions –Section 75(2) of the Act, which amends section 4A(1) of the Children Act 1989 (c. 41) (acquisition of parental responsibility by step-parent), is brought into force by this Order on 30th December 2005Section 79 of the Act, which amends the Adoption and Children Act 2002 (c. 38) to ensure that civil partners are treated equally with spouses for the purposes of adoption, is brought into force by this Order on 30th December 2005Paragraphs 3 and 9 of Schedule 1 to the Act (prohibited degrees of relationship: England and Wales) are not commenced by this OrderPart 7 of Schedule 5 to the Act and paragraph 10(4)(b), (5)(b) and (9)(c) of Schedule 7 to the Act, which relate to pension protection fund compensation, are not commenced by this OrderParagraph 13(4) and (5) of Schedule 27 to the Act, which amends section 1(4) and (5) of the Marriage Act 1949 (c. 76) (“the 1949 Act”) (marriages within prohibited degrees), is not commenced by this OrderParagraph 13(6) of Schedule 27 to the Act, which omits section 1(6) to (8) of the 1949 Act (marriages within prohibited degrees), is only partially commenced on 5th December 2005Paragraph 17 of Schedule 27 to the Act, which amends Schedule 1 to the 1949 Act (kindred and affinity), is only partially commenced on 5th December 2005The amendment of section 1 of the 1949 Act (marriages within prohibited degrees) in Schedule 30 to the Act is only partially commenced on 5th December 2005
